life- QW: .lx fl w. 1-,gm 5 ,Y , ,X if-elififfzi? Fall Pla The whole town was talking about the performances of THE WHOLE TOWN'S TALKING , a three act comedy written by John Emerson and Anita Loos. The high school auditorium was filled with shouts of laughter Thursday, Friday, and Saturday. The production was given to the public Friday and Saturday, November 18-20. The cast included: Pat Brown, Bev Fehlen, Ann Engels, Don Hanson, Dave Pettis, Melanie Trembly, Nancy Lau, Vickie Jensen, Denise Schwan, Dee Quist, and Dale Selzler. One of those Happy, hectic hollywood remembrnces was, looking up and finding Chester Binney, alias, Brad Dosch, hanging from the chandelier. The play was directed by Mrs. Donna Abell and Rita Felling. L1 I 60x 0
